
Dual-channel, 12-bit digital-to-analog converter (DAC) with SPI interface. Features 4LSB integral nonlinearity and 1LSB differential nonlinearity. Operates from a 2.7V to 5.5V single supply, consuming 1.8mW. Offers a 76dB signal-to-noise ratio and 72dB spurious-free dynamic range, with a 3µs settling time. Packaged in an 8-SOIC (D) tape and reel, this RoHS compliant component is suitable for extended temperature ranges from -55°C to 125°C.
